    I am contemplating selling my beloved Porsche 996 GT2 and replacing it with a 2008 or 2009 430 Scuderia. It will fulfill a couple of roles. First, as my weekend toy, but secondly for the occasional track day.

    I regularly instruct at Laguna Seca, Sears Point/Infineon and Thunderhill Raceway, here in Northern California and want some feedback from those of you that have tracked your Scud. I will mostly use the car for weekend trips up/down the coast here, but it will be driven fairly "spiritedly". The car would probably do 15 - 20 track days a year in total. (6 or 7 weekends maximum).

    How does it hold up?

    Have you used Hoosier R6's on your Car? If so, how do you feel the Car was on those tires?

    Do I have to be especially careful of anything in particular with these cars, as far as mechanical wear and tear, brakes, other maintenance issues etc?

    Is there any specific model year of the 430 Scuderia that I should avoid if possible?
